Job summary
An exciting opportunity for a Theatre Scrub Practitioner at The Yorkshire Clinic Private Hospital in Bingley. We seek a passionate individual to join our Theatre Team.
The successful candidate will have NMC/HCPC registration and experience in a similar role, with the ability to work well in a team. Excellent communication skills are essential to ensure high standards of care for patients during their perioperative phase.
The hospital offers care to in-patients and day-case patients with eight operating theatres for various surgical procedures, including Orthopaedics, General surgery, Bariatric surgery, Plastics, Urology, ENT, Angiography, Cardiac, and Gynaecology for Private and NHS patients.
